Onboarding — Team Assistants, Hardware Lab

The Farrow Point hardware lab (Ground Floor, West Wing) is badge-restricted. Assistants may enter to deliver parts or collect sign-off sheets, but escort any visitors at all times. Log every entry in the blue ledger by the door. Until your own badge is activated, use the shared assistant pass code shown below.

door code, tajof-kageg: bdg-QVDCE-3

# Build Provenance: Incremental Rebuilds on Mosswire

Quick primer: Mosswire only rebuilds pages whose content hash changed, so "why didn't my page update?" usually means the source hash matched. Every incremental run writes a provenance record — which inputs, which template version, which cache entries it reused. If output looks stale, don't nuke the cache first; check the provenance log. Each record is keyed by the token that appears below.

build token for fafof-tageg: htk21_f30a3062ec5a0972b3bbf

Subject: Splitgate cut-over complete

Team — the Splitgate assignment service is fully cut over to the Norwick cluster as of last night. Old Harlequin endpoints are read-only and will be retired next month. Assignment hashing is unchanged; bucket counts are not. For future maintainers, the live settings now in effect are these.

service settings:
holix:
  log_level: debug
  metrics_host: metrics.holix.qorvelsys.internal
  pin: 5386
  pool_size: 16

Key ceremony checklist, item 3 — Wrenfold bounce processor. Before signing: stop the bounce processor, confirm the dead-letter queue is empty, snapshot the suppression list. Rotation breaks in-flight signature checks, so no shortcuts. Then unlock the ceremony vault with the recovery passphrase below.

strongbox words: lamwyn-istax-tamvan-beldor-pelax-norys-kasdor-wenmir-kelax-ralix-holir-silok-ulawyn

# Break-Glass: CompactKite Log Compaction

Hey reviewer — if compaction on the Ferrow message queue wedges and on-call can't reach the admin plane, break-glass applies. Grab the emergency operator role, pause compaction on the stuck partition, and file an incident note within an hour. Unsealing the emergency credential bundle requires the recovery passphrase shown directly below.

unlock words, kajog-bahif: wendor-praael-ralys-julvan-kasath-kelys-wenmir-wenius-julax